Kaburuang Strait
Kaburuang Strait is a strait in Northern Sulawesi, Sulawesi. Kaburuang Strait is situated nearby to the neighborhood South Bitunuris, as well as near the village Taduna.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Strait
- Also known as: “Selat Kaburuang”, “Straat Kabaroeng”, and “Straat Kaboeroeang”
- Category: body of water
- Location: Northern Sulawesi, Sulawesi, Indonesia, Southeast Asia, Asia
